I decided to join this board for the sake of providing some more information on Cincinnati as a city and Xavier as a team. I figured this isn't such a problem seeing as a couple of your fans have joined our discussions over on MM (Musketeer Madness:  Xavier Men's & Women's Basketball).

As a student, I'm discovering more and more places to eat. Yes, Mont. Inn and Graeters are AMAZING places to grab a bite. Larosa's makes some fantastic pizza as well. If you're feeling for a great Scottish place to eat, I highly recommend Nicohlson's (I think that's how you spell it). The bar, is of course, stocked full of great drinks and the food, while a bit pricey (at least for a college stud like myself :cool2: ), is pretty darn good.

As for basketball, I'm certianly looking forward to seeing both our teams face off. While most of Xavier Nation was upset when Tenn. backed out of the contract, I think we're happy about how it's taking place now. Both teams are solid and full of talent, which promises to bring an exciting game to us fans. Xavier has six players who average double-figures and it's shown that in any given night, any one of them can go off and knock down severla big shots. Burrell will probably guard Lofton, seeing as he's our best lock-down defender and shut down Indiana's Eric Gordon. With Lofton apparently pulling himself out of his slump as of late, and looking for a breakout game, I def. think that this is going to be the key match-up.

We lost a pretty bad game to ASU, and as a fan, that was certainly tough to watch. We let things get away, and we were coming off a game against our rival, Cincinnati. The UC game is considered one of the better rivalries in the country and always takes a toll on the team. Not to mention the cross-country flight out to Tempe and it's understandable for a slump against the Sun Devils. Hopefully Xavier will be able to show their true talent and skill tomorrow against you all. Of course I'm rooting for Xavier to win, and I'll be there, probably quite intoxicated, and losing my voice in an effort to help aide my beloved Muskies. However, I do hope for a good game one way or another and that it's close (Of course, if Xavier manages to win by 20, I won't complain either. Haha).

Look forward to seeing some of you there.

Go X!

It all depends. Our transition defense is inconsistent. If it comes around, then I think Xavier is all about running with UT. Xavier has some very athletic individuals with Brown, BJ Raymond, and CJ Anderson. All three can cut and slash and make it on ESPN's top ten (Brown was already #2 earlier this season with quite a nasty dunk against Indiana).

And lets not forget Drew Lavander. He may be small, but he's got a sick handle on the ball and can dribble and run around most people. He embarrassed Creighton's press by finishing with 28 and 10 earlier this season.

I'm actually hoping UT presses. This will create a lot of fast break baskets for Xavier and allow their athletes to do what they do best. Run and score.
